Development and dosimetric evaluation of a freely deformable 6Li‐based neutron shield for boron neutron capture therapy

open access: yesMedical Physics, Volume 53, Issue 2, February 2026.
Abstract Background Boron neutron capture therapy (BNCT) enables selective tumor irradiation by exploiting the high‐linear energy transfer particles generated from neutron interactions with 10B atoms. BNCT has been approved as an insurance‐covered medical treatment for recurrent head and neck cancer in Japan.

Secondary Somatosensory Cortex Is Required for Learning but Not Execution of a Tactile Discrimination

open access: yesEuropean Journal of Neuroscience, Volume 63, Issue 3, February 2026.
The relationship between primary somatosensory cortex (S1) and secondary somatosensory cortex (S2) during learning is not clear. Here, we show that when confronted with a texture discrimination using the whiskers, S2 is required during learning but not after learning.
